Update 08/12/17:  Well apparently the December 6th release date only applied to the digital versions of the game and the physical version actually releases on the 12th, which the press releases neglected to tell us.  However, judging by some of the videos that I’ve seen on YouTube, the Nintendo Switch version is plagued with issues, just look at one of the videos below (there are more on YouTube).  So if you’re still waiting on your pre-order, you’ve got time to reconsider until we know more about its problems.

 

Original Story 05/12/17: We’ve known for some time that WWE 2K18 would arrive on the Nintendo Switch late this year, but we’ve not had a confirmed release until now, a day before its big release as the game (not HHH, though he is in it of course) will arrive on the hybrid console from tomorrow.

The Nintendo Switch version of WWE 2K18 will have the customisable Universe Mode, MyCareer, the online Road to Glory mode, the Creation Suite, as well as local and online multiplayer with all the gameplay aspects as its PC, PS4 and Xbox One counterparts.

If you purchase the game digitally, you’re looking at a 32GB download size and you’ll need 1GB of storage for the system memory regardless of whether you buy physical or digital.  Just like on other formats, you’ll be able to pick-up the standard or Deluxe Edition which comes will all the season pass content.  Naturally, if you pre-ordered the game, then you’ll gain access to the pre-order DLC Kurt Angle “American Hero” and “Wrestling Machine” persona’s at no extra cost.  That content will then become available to all (at a price of course) from December 13th.
